BEML gets land allotment from MP govt for new rolling stock facility

Bharat Earth Movers Limited (BEML) has acquired 60.063 hectares of land in Madhya Pradesh to establish a rolling stock manufacturing facility in the state. The Chief Minister of Madhya Pradesh, Dr Mohan Yadav, handed over the land allotment letter to BEML CMD Shantanu Roy for setting up the new unit at Umeria in Raisen district.

This facility will focus on manufacturing rolling stock and metro coaches for upcoming railway and urban mobility projects in both Madhya Pradesh and across India. This strategic expansion will not only strengthen BEML’s manufacturing presence but is also poised to drive regional industrial growth and generate significant employment opportunities, added BEML. At the same event, BEML also flagged off its 2,100th metro coach, built for the Mumbai Metropolitan Region Development Authority (MMRDA) via Delhi Metro Rail Corporation (DMRC).

Manufactured at its Bengaluru facility, the coach features driverless technology and complies with Grade of Automation 4 (GoA4) standards. Equipped for Unattended Train Operation (UTO), it includes safety systems and smart features. BEML’s journey in the metro segment began with the RS1 project for DMRC in the early 2000s, and it has since supplied coaches for Delhi, Bengaluru, Kolkata, Mumbai, and several other Indian cities.
